Alteration

  • (Local) Skarn Zone Is Limited

Host and associated rocks

  • Host or associated Associated
    Rock type Plutonic Rock > Mafic Intrusive Rock > Diorite
  • Host or associated Host
    Rock type Sedimentary Rock > Carbonate > Limestone

Nearby scientific data

(1) Felsic phaneritic intrusive rocks

Economic information

Ore body information

  • Strike N 65 DEGREES W
    Dip NEARLY VERTICAL

Comments on the geologic information

  • CONTACT ZONE INCLUDES BEDDED LIMESTONE AND SHALE IN CONTACT WITH TWO DIFFERENT GRANITIC ROCKS,ONE IS A DIORITE AND THE OTHER IS A GRANODIORITE.VERY LITTLE CONTACT MINERALS ARE PRESENT.
